Inclusion criteria
Inclusion criteria: Citizens on long-term sickness absence (greater than 4 weeks) registered as a 'category 2 case' (citizens in category 2 are according to Danish legislation guidelines assumed to be unable to return to work within a 3-month period, but to be able to gradually return to work). Citizens of either sex and any age can be included.
Exclusion criteria
Exclusion criteria: 1. Citizens on sickness absence related to pregnancy 2. Citizens on sickness absence longer than 4 months at inclusion
Design outcomes
Primary
| Measure | Time frame |
|---|---|
| 1. Duration of sickness absence 2. Time until RTW (becoming self-supporting) 3. Time until reoccurrence of long-term sickness absence (greater than 3 weeks) Measured from inclusion into the study until end of follow-up | — |
Secondary
| Measure | Time frame |
|---|---|
| 1. Changes in self-rated health, mental and physical health and mental disorders (SF-12, SCL8-AD) 6 and 12 months after inclusion in the study 2. Changes in workability (single item), pain ('pain intensity', single 10-point Visual Analogue Scale [VAS] scale and 'pain beliefs' - three items modified from Tampera Scale of kinesiophobia), and sleep patterns (Karolinska Sleep Questionnaire) 6 and 12 months after inclusion in the study 3. Municipal sickness benefit expenses, the level of production (earnings) and municipal and central government transfer payment expenses (Please note, 12-month measure in points 1 and 2 added 14/11/2011. Previously only 6 months) | — |
